More than a quarter of all young people have poorer opportunities to participate, contribute and grow up well due to social inequality. 2.8 million children and young people in Germany are affected by poverty. The ACT2GETHER initiative is committed to providing fair opportunities for these young people. Along with many partners, ACT2GETHER is working on effective solutions against social inequality with and for marginalized young people.

The UN Global Goals for Sustainable Development (SDGs) are a universal framework to which all 193 UN member states have signed up. Our project SDG Index shows how they are performing and how the Agenda 2030 can be implemented.
The BTI project analyzes and compares transformation processes to democracy and market economy worldwide. We want to identify successful strategies for shaping change.
